Museo Regional De Antropologia

Nestled in the heart of Mérida, the Museo Regional de Antropologia is a must-visit for anyone fascinated by the ancient Maya civilization. Housed in the stunning Palacio Cantón, a Beaux-Arts mansion from the early 20th century, the museum offers a deep dive into the region's pre-Hispanic past. Its well-curated galleries showcase everything from intricately carved stelae to delicate jade masks, providing context for the archaeological sites scattered across the Yucatán Peninsula.

Suggested Time to Spend

Plan for at least two to three hours to fully appreciate the exhibits. The museum is compact but dense; you can easily spend an hour in the main hall alone. Combine it with a morning at the nearby Plaza Grande or a stroll along Paseo de Montejo for a full day of Mérida's cultural highlights.
